The following countries are surrounded by the European Union but are not part of the EU:
Switzerland + Liechtenstein, Andorra, San Marino and the Vatican City.
Monaco borders on France (an EU member), but has a coastline so it is not completely surrounded.
The Russian province of Kaliningrad also borders only on EU countries, but also has a coastline as well.

The Group of 10 (G-10) is an organization that has to do with economics. Ironically, there are 11 members. 8 members are European: Belgium France Germany Italy Netherlands Sweden Switzerland United Kingdom The other three members are Canada, Japan, and the United States. Luxembourg, another European country, is an associate member, although not considered a part of the G-10.
